For Katia Beauchamp, “inventing her own reality” was paramount to her success. 10 years ago, Beauchamp and the team at Birchbox examined the lucrative beauty market only to find that – unlike so many other industries that had moved firmly into the realm of e-commerce – it was stuck in the brick-and-mortar world. On top of that, about 80% of the companies’ efforts were devoted to a smaller, beauty obsessed, and loyal customer base, leaving out a largely untapped market of casual beauty consumers that the Birchbox team saw as theirs for the taking. And they were right – within 7 months of launching, Birchbox had hit goals they had set for themselves 5 years down the road, and now nearly a decade later boasts over a million subscribers and 2.5 million active customers.
Beauchamp credits the smashing success of Birchbox – one of the biggest names in what’s come to be known as “Discovery Commerce” – to her unflinching commitment to envisioning a new business model and market that were previously overlooked and misunderstood. By inventing her own reality, Beauchamp has brought to life one of the internet’s greatest success stories. Katia co-founded Birchbox in 2010, driven by a fascination with the business dynamics of the beauty industry and the massive opportunity to redefine the way people discover and shop for beauty online. Birchbox, which is best known for its monthly subscription of personalized samples, has more than 2.5 million active customers, 500 beauty and grooming brand partners, operations in four countries, and retail experiences in select Walgreens locations across the US.
Katia holds an M.B.A. from Harvard Business School and a B.A. in International Studies & Economics from Vassar College. Prior to graduating business school, she worked in structured finance and commercial real estate. She has been honored with accolades including Advertising Age Women to Watch, CEW Achievers Award, Fortune 40 Under 40, Inc. 30 Under 30, Marie Claire’s New Guard, WWD Digital Innovator of the Year, and YMA Fashion’s Entrepreneur of the Year, among others. She is currently an Entrepreneur-in-Residence at Harvard Business School, meeting with students and faculty as an official advisor on campus.
A native Texan, Katia lives in New York City with her husband and four children.
